The Lake is a place for music and sounds. The radio stream runs all hours of the day and is randomized. No one knows what The Lake plays next. Every week, talk programs, concert recordings, interviews, mixtapes and more are broadcast and released as podcasts. The Lake is driven and curated by a group of Copenhagen-based artists and radio producers, with the aid of a long list of kind contributors and collaborators.
